2017-06-26 10 views
1

COMSOL Multiphysicsでシミュレーションを自動化するJavaプロジェクトを作成しました。しかし、コードを実行しようとするたびに、次のエラーが発生します。COMSOL Java API実行時にEclipseでUnsatisfiedLinkErrorが発生する

java.lang.UnsatisfiedLinkError: com.comsol.nativejni.server.FlRunnable.createRunInfo(Lcom/comsol/nativejni/CPointer;)V 
at com.comsol.nativejni.server.FlRunnable.createRunInfo(Native Method) 
at com.comsol.nativejni.server.FlRunnable.<init>(Unknown Source) 
at com.comsol.nativeutil.runnable.f.<init>(Unknown Source) 
at com.comsol.model.method.GeomSequenceMethod$1.<init>(Unknown Source) 
at com.comsol.model.method.GeomSequenceMethod.<init>(Unknown Source) 
at sun.reflect.NativeConstructorAccessorImpl.newInstance0(Native Method) 
at sun.reflect.NativeConstructorAccessorImpl.newInstance(Unknown Source) 
at sun.reflect.DelegatingConstructorAccessorImpl.newInstance(Unknown Source) 
at java.lang.reflect.Constructor.newInstance(Unknown Source) 
at com.comsol.model.internal.impl.PrimitiveModelEntityImpl.a(Unknown Source) 
at com.comsol.model.internal.impl.PrimitiveModelEntityImpl.bm(Unknown Source) 
at com.comsol.model.internal.impl.GeomSequenceImpl.method(Unknown Source) 
at com.comsol.model.internal.impl.GeomSequenceImpl.method(Unknown Source) 
at com.comsol.model.internal.impl.ModelEntityImpl.c_(Unknown Source) 
at com.comsol.model.internal.impl.ModelEntityImpl.tag(Unknown Source) 
at com.comsol.model.internal.impl.GeomListImpl.doCreate(Unknown Source) 
at com.comsol.model.internal.impl.GeomListImpl.a(Unknown Source) 
at com.comsol.model.internal.impl.GeomListImpl$1.a(Unknown Source) 
at com.comsol.model.internal.impl.GeomListImpl$1.execute(Unknown Source) 
at com.comsol.model.clientserver.ClientManager$1.call(Unknown Source) 
at java.util.concurrent.FutureTask.run(Unknown Source) 
at java.util.concurrent.ThreadPoolExecutor.runWorker(Unknown Source) 
at java.util.concurrent.ThreadPoolExecutor$Worker.run(Unknown Source) 
at java.lang.Thread.run(Unknown Source) 
Failed to find methods for: com.comsol.model.internal.impl.GeomSequenceImpl 

コンパイラは、私が使用している方法に関連したライブラリを探しているようですが、私はプロジェクトに追加したので、奇妙である、見えます。ここでは、プロジェクトの写真です:

photo

私が欠けていることは本当にシンプルなものがありますように私は感じるが、私はそれを把握することはできません。おかげ

+0

ahaha))。私は今日同じ問題を抱えています。 –

答えて

0

「( Linuxの場合)(Windowsの場合)名のパスを使用して、LD_LIBRARY_PATH新規作成]ボタンをクリックして[環境]タブを選択し、または(Macの場合)DYLD_LIBRARY_PATHと価値に次のテキストを入力します。。/ libに/ COMSOL Multiphysicsがインストールされているディレクトリはどこですか? はプラットフォームに応じてwin64/glnxa64/maci64のいずれかです。

+0

環境タブの意味を理解していない。 Java Build PathウィンドウのLibrariesタブに、あなたが提案したアドレスを持つPATHという名前の新しい変数を追加しました。しかし、私はまだ運がありません。 –

+0

@Mayank Sharmaあなたは私に正しい事を教えてもらえますか? D:¥Program Files¥COMSOL¥COMSOL52¥Multiphysics¥lib¥win64 D:¥Program Files¥COMSOL/win64など多くのファイルが終了しました 「Java Runtime Environmentによって致命的なエラーが検出されました。 –

関連する問題